how bad is drive from Tamarindo to Mal Pais?
I'm trying to decide whether to rent a car or take a bus. I'm leaning toward the car so i can easily go on to Montezuma and Cabo Blanco Nature Reserve, etc. without relying on buses or cabs.

You can either drive the way it looks like you should go - or take the Tempisque bridge and travel down to Puntarenas on the highway to the ferry. The Nicoya roads are horrible. It will take you at least 6 hours either way.

Naplo999 is right on. 6 hours either way. The ferry route is by far your best option! The roads are undescribably better (!) and you can relax and let the ferry move you along for an hour and a half! Take the Paquera ferry, not the Naranjo! Double check the ferry schedules as they tend to change from time to time. www.nicoyapeninsula.com
This site should be current, but I'd still call the ferry the day before. Plan to be there about an hour ahead of time! Good luck!

I am not. You can have a driver or bus take you to Puntarenas - then take the ferry over to Paquera. Have your hotel arrange a taxi for you when you arrive in Paquera to bring you to Mal Pais. There is a car rental there, albeit very small one - Budget I believe. I think there is another on the road near Cobano too.
